This world is asking people to register to play bingo. They want all your
personal information, before you play. Home address, home phone, full name,
email address, etc. Does this just seem alittle off to everyone?? Or was
it just was that were in there? I am alittle worried about the not-so-smart
internet people that might give that info, just so they can play and "win
cool prizes". Enzo, anyone....can they do this?!
And how on earth did they send a message to the entire universe to advertise
this? (not only that, the world only holds 10 people at a time!!!)

It looks like they use the information to mail out prizes. I am not sure
what their business plan is or how they generate the prizes. They are not
using citizen infomation collected by AWI. I would say that if someone
wants to play a game, the player has to decide for themself what information
they are willing to give out.
The universe message was given by someone on staff who used their
discretion. This is not unheard of :)
